The Calar Alto Computer News for 2002
(Period
from January to December 2002)
(A) Hardware:
-
A new
Ultra 80 machine (called ultra35) is
now running for LAICA project
-
Since
june we have a new Linux Server which is also the gate to the DHCP and our Private Network
as well as other kind of facilities.
-
A new
computer (PC – Pentium IV) for our local Astronomy group has been prepared
-
The
number of modems available to users has been increased up to four on our RAS
server
-
Jobs forwarding
to have network on Hotel rooms have been started.
(B) Software:
-
FFL : The same program as the one
for Flats Fields done for the 3.5 is now available for the 2.2
-
The Weather Web Page have now
new features, so you can see now night graphics or have
a dedicated page for the seeing (updated every minute). Also a moon calendar is available at
the page bottom.
-
A lot
of security jobs including filtering on our router and several patch
installation on Solaris machines. Also php, zlib, apache and other necessary
libraries have been updated and patched.

Package
Dimsum is now available under Iraf
-
Eclipse
program is also installed
-
Midsum
package installed on midas
-
Programs
obscat35 and obscat22 (Courtesy of Mr. Thiele) allow you to work with Catalogues. It can be
launched several times in order to work with different Catalogues.
-
DHCP
has been moved from the Windows machine to a Linux one. The DHCP and our Private Network
lay on SuSE 8.0 Linux software, acting as a
router between our main network and the private one and supports SciSoft software.
-
Software
for 1.23m Tel. Dome Automatization in collaboration with Electronic Group has
been prepared. Although final tests will be carried out on 2003, version 1.0
for this program is finished. You can see a detailed description here
